logo

SQL užklausa, skirta įterpti kelias eilutes

Įterpimas į lentelę yra DML (Data manipulation language) operacija SQL. Kai norime saugoti duomenis, turime juos įterpti į duomenų bazę. Mes naudojame INSERT pareiškimas įterpti duomenis į duomenų bazę.

Šiame straipsnyje matome, kaip į duomenų bazę įterpti atskiras ir kelias eilutes naudojant ĮDĖTI teiginį MSSQL serveryje.

Duomenų bazės kūrimas: Norėdami sukurti duomenų bazę pavadinimu techcodeview.com, naudokite toliau pateiktą komandą:



Užklausa:

CREATE DATABASE techcodeview.com;>

Išvestis:



Duomenų bazės naudojimas: Norėdami naudoti techcodeview.com duomenų bazę, naudokite toliau pateiktą komandą:

Užklausa:

USE techcodeview.com>

Išvestis:



Lentelės kūrimas: Sukurkite lentelę darbuotojas_details su 4 stulpeliais naudodami šią SQL užklausą:

Užklausa:

CREATE TABLE employee_details( emp_id VARCHAR(8), emp_name VARCHAR(20), emp_dept_id VARCHAR(20), emp_age INT);>

Išvestis:

Lentelės tikrinimas: Norėdami peržiūrėti duomenų bazėje esančių lentelių aprašymą naudodami šią SQL užklausą:

Užklausa:

EXEC sp_columns employee_details;>

Išvestis:

Eilučių įterpimo į lentelę užklausa:

Eilučių įterpimas į lentelę darbuotojas_details naudojant šią SQL užklausą:

1. Atskirų eilučių įterpimas į lentelę :

Užklausa:

semantinė klaida
INSERT INTO employee_details VALUES('E40001','PRADEEP','E101',36); INSERT INTO employee_details VALUES('E40002','ASHOK','E102',28); INSERT INTO employee_details VALUES('E40003','PAVAN KUMAR','E103',28);>

Išvestis:

2. Įterptų duomenų peržiūra:

Užklausa:

SELECT * FROM employee_details;>

Išvestis:

3. Kelių eilučių įterpimas į lentelę:

Užklausa:

INSERT INTO employee_details VALUES ('E40004','SANTHOSH','E102',25), ('E40005','THAMAN','E103',26), ('E40006','HARSH','E101',25), ('E40007','SAMHITH','E102',26);>

Išvestis:

4. Įterptų duomenų peržiūra dabar:

Užklausa:

SELECT * FROM employee_details;>

Išvestis: